Biochar Applications: Advances in Environmental Remediation and Resource Recovery
Editat de Ahmad Hussaini Jagaba, Nuhu Dalhat Muazu, Mohamed Hasnain Isa, Manfred Lübken, Abdullahi Kilaco Usmanen Limba Engleză Paperback – iul 2026
The book bridges the gap between biochar applications in wastewater treatment, soil improvement, gas mitigation, and resource recovery.
- Provides advancements in the sustainable application of biochar in wastewater treatment processes, including adsorption, membrane, chemical and advanced oxidation, photocatalysis, filtration, constructed wetlands, aerobic activated sludge processes, and more
- Highlights the significant contributions of biochar in the improvement of contaminated sites
- Examines trends and current practices in the application of biochar for resource recovery, lifecycle assessment, and the mitigation of greenhouse and toxic gases from the environment
